What do people think of the specs and/or prices? Too expensive?

 

Samsung Series 5 ChromeBook - £349 ($429) WiFi // £399 ($499) WiFi + 3G

Both models available 24th June 2011 in the UK exclusively through Amazon and Dixons

 

  • 12.1" Widescreen LCD (1280x800 / 16:10 / 300 nit's)
  • Intel Atom N570 1.66GHz Dual Core CPU
  • 2GB DDR3 RAM
  • 16GB mSATA SDD
  • 802.11 b/g/n Wi-Fi
  • 1 MegaPixel WebCam
  • 4-in-1 SDXC Memory Card Reader
  • Mini-VGA port
  • 2 x USB 2.0 ports
  • 8.5 hour non-removable battery (lasts for 1,000 cycles)
  • 1.48 kg

Acer ChromeBook - $349 WiFi

 

  • 11.6" Widescreen LED-backlit LCD (1366x768 / 16:9)
  • Intel Atom N570 1.66GHz Dual Core CPU
  • 2GB DDR3 RAM
  • 16GB mSATA SDD
  • 802.11 b/g/n Wi-Fi
  • 1.3 MegaPixel WebCam
  • 4-in-1 Memory Card Reader
  • HDMI port
  • 2 x USB 2.0 ports
  • 6.5 hour battery
  • 1.34 kg

So, nice as new ChromeBooks would be, we have 30-odd EeePCs (the 901 model with 4GB of decent-speed flash storage) which it'd be a shame to waste, and we need a small, cut-down OS that just does web browsing for our reception classes. I tried Debian with Firefox/Iceweasel first, and then Chromium, but in the end Chrome seems to provide the best combination of plugin compatability (it handles Flash and PDF nativly) and kiosk mode - we want a simple computer that 5-year-olds can't go too far wrong with.

 

Here are my working notes on setting up a minimal install of Debian running XFCE, Chrome, wireless connectivity and not much else. This gives you a computer that boots straight into a web browser (you get a bunch of scrolling Linux text and a flicker of the desktop as it loads, although boot time is probably under a minute), connecting to your wireless network at boot. The browser is in icognito and kiosk mode, so you can't open tabs and browsing history isn't kept. Also, the user can't enter URLs into the address bar, so if you don't make Google or similar the homepage they can be fairly limited as to what sites they can actually get to.

 

If on EeePSs:
Make smaller SSD (4GB partition) sda, give it boot priority
	SM, then SD as order of harddrives in priority list.
Install Debian - text only, no GUI components.
Set hostname: KSOS
Root password: ......
New user: administrator
Same password
Set minimal boot time in grub settings:
nano /boot/grub/grub.cfg
set timeout=0
Install minimal GUI
apt-get install xfce4
Wireless
Edit /etc/apt/sources.list:
	Edit line to read:
	deb http://ftp.us.debian.org/debian squeeze main contrib non-free
apt-get update
apt-get install firmware-ralink wireless-tools wpasupplicant
chmod 0600 /etc/network/interfaces
Edit /etc/network/interfaces:
	auto wlan0
	iface wlan0 inet dhcp
		wpa-ssid NetworkSSIDGoesHere
		wpa-psk PasswordGoesHere
Auto-logon administrator
From http://forums.debian.net/viewtopic.php?t=29333:
	Edit /etc/inittab, Comment out the line:
		1:2345:respawn:/sbin/getty 38400 tty1
	And replace with:
		1:2345:respawn:/bin/login -f administrator tty1 /dev/tty1 2>&1
Reboot
	Auto logged on as administrator, edit .bashrc, add to the end:
		if [ -z "$DISPLAY" ] && [ $(tty) == /dev/tty1 ]; then
		    startx
		fi
Reboot
Install Chrome:
Download from Google, place on to memory stick, load on target machine seems
	to be best bet - target machine doesn't have web browser by default.
dpkg -i google-chrome-stable_current_i386.deb
apt-get -f install
rm google-chrome-stable_current_i386.deb
Run Chrome
Set homepage to your homepage
Set mouse cursor:
apt-get install big-cursor
In XFCE: Start menu, Settings, XFCE 4 Settings Manager
Add item for Chrome:
	google-chrome --incognitio --kiosk

 

In future we'll probably configure some machines for a slightly older age group, so a web browser with tabs might be a good idea - I'll have to reconfigure XFCE so it has no menu options and make a startup script that reloads Chrome if closed.

Out of interest did you try ChromiumOS?

 

No - having looked at what ChromeOS does, now that it's out, I understand it's rather keen on you using Google's services. For our internal use, on our wireless network, we wanted machines that simply use a web browser, nothing else. It turns out to be quite simple to do - those instructions above pretty much cover setting up a laptop from scratch. We also wanted something the children wouldn't be able to fiddle with - no wireless settings or anything, so wireless is connected via wpasupplicant before the GUI/browser loads.

 

Interestingly, Chrome itself still seemed like the best choice for browser - it has a nice kiosk mode (Firefox doesn't seem to), Flash and PDF just work, and if I understand correctly it should still update itself automatically.
